Output ef890fb483de59783a34c68dcfa3de4fdf76c174c46245ac5adc315aec9ece78:3

value
177356
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 73cfd97e5417c47fb31f5db0fc81a03144a3afe0 OP_EQUALVERIFY OP_CHECKSIG
address
1BZMhhm6nvdPZ2VCiuKnahWR6jdxU86gYp
transaction
ef890fb483de59783a34c68dcfa3de4fdf76c174c46245ac5adc315aec9ece78
confirmations
249478
spent
true